Handover Note — Reseller Programme, from Director Halvorsen to Director Imrie

For circulation to heads of department. The Tessergate reseller programme now covers 42 active partners across three tiers. Margin structures were revised in March; the top tier carries co-marketing obligations. Two partners in the Marrowfield region are under performance review. Onboarding documentation is current. Please read the confidential business-plan note appended below before the next partner summit.

management briefing: Only 42 of the 163 pilot accounts renewed Keliel, so a churn review is set for October 13. Ralethek Holdings is in early talks to buy Silathix Systems for about $268.1 million.

**Q: Why did my request get a 429 from the Tollgate gateway?**

Tollgate enforces per-service token buckets: 200 requests/minute default, bursts up to 50. Limits are keyed on the calling service identity, not IP. If you're reviewing code that retries on 429, check it honors the Retry-After header and backs off exponentially — hammering the gateway triggers a temporary ban. Custom limits require a quota entry in the gateway config repo, approved by the platform team. For quota increases or disputes, email the gateway owners at the address below.

escalation mailbox, fahaf-bajep: druael@lumiccorp.internal

Subject: Handover — cutoff rule release, plugin signing

Hello all,

I'm handing Breadline release duties to Marit next week. The 4.1 release enforces the new order-cutoff rule: orders placed after 14:00 local bakery time roll to the next production day, and plugins reading the cutoff field must handle the timezone offset. External plugins must be re-signed against this release before the store accepts them. Sign and verify using the key below.

release key, kajeg-yawif: bky6_axksxH

The Tallygrove billing engine converts amounts using banker's rounding at four decimal places, then truncates to the display currency's minor unit only at invoice time. New team members often assume rounding happens per line item — it does not, and changing that would break reconciliation against the ledger. Historical incidents from mixing these approaches are worth reading before touching conversion code. The complete rounding policy, with worked examples, is maintained on our internal documentation page.

runbook for tagug-hafog: https://jira.lumiclabs.internal/projects/pages/pages/9773c0d8